Output 8ec36143da9afb52ef8282ab06370f4bf5d808fd5b3c05c283fd1158539cad7c:0

value
109689000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50bc8694fb450aef04d4a57960bc2d4df17b69cd OP_EQUAL
address
393uptMUTNEB8qa3i3HEiqchw1JVqWjQs7
transaction
8ec36143da9afb52ef8282ab06370f4bf5d808fd5b3c05c283fd1158539cad7c
confirmations
421317
spent
true